Overview of EN35QYR256A-104HIP(2UC) – 256 Mbit SPI NOR Flash, 104 MHz, Industrial

The EN35QYR256A-104HIP(2UC) is a 256 Mbit serial SPI NOR flash memory device designed for industrial applications. It implements a serial interface architecture with Single/Dual/Quad I/O, supports fast reads at up to 104 MHz, and provides uniform 4 Kbyte sectors for flexible code and data management.

Built for system-level reliability, the device combines high-density non-volatile storage, software and hardware write protection, and industry-grade temperature range to serve embedded code storage, firmware update, and data-logging use cases.

Key Features

  • Memory Architecture  256 M-bit capacity organized as 32M × 8 with 256-byte programmable pages, 131,072 pages total, and uniform 4-Kbyte sectors for granular erase and update.
  • Serial SPI Interface  Supports Standard, Dual and Quad SPI modes with Single/Dual/Quad I/O lines and SPI Mode 0 and Mode 3 compatibility for flexible system integration.
  • High-Speed Read  Fast read capability with a 104 MHz clock rate (Single/Dual/Quad I/O Fast Read) to support high-throughput boot and execute-in-place scenarios.
  • Program & Erase Performance  Typical page program time is 0.5 ms; typical sector erase time is 40 ms, with half-block and block erase options for larger regions.
  • Power  Single-supply operation over 2.7–3.6 V (series datasheet), with low-power behavior including ~12 mA typical active current and ~1 µA typical power-down current.
  • Reliability & Endurance  Minimum 100K program/erase cycles per sector and more than 20-year data retention for long-term field reliability.
  • Security & Protection  Software and hardware write protection, configurable protection regions, lockable 3×512-byte OTP security sector, Read Unique ID and Replay-Protected Monotonic Counter (RPMC).
  • Addressing & Compatibility  Supports both 3-byte and 4-byte addressing and Serial Flash Discoverable Parameters (SFDP) for easier system integration.
  • Package & Temperature Range  Available in an 8-pin SOP 200 mil package and specified for industrial operation from −40 °C to 85 °C; RoHS compliant.

Typical Applications

  • Embedded Firmware Storage  Reliable non-volatile storage for boot code, firmware images, and in-field updates where uniform sector erase and write protection are required.
  • Consumer & Industrial Appliances  Code and parameter storage for appliances and industrial controllers that require robust retention and endurance across extended temperature ranges.
  • IoT & Edge Devices  Local program and data storage for gateways, sensors and edge controllers benefiting from low power consumption and fast read performance.
  • System ROM / BIOS  Execute-in-place and fast-boot use cases where 104 MHz read performance and sector-level update capability reduce system boot time and simplify firmware management.
